HTTP的并发连接限制和连接线程池是网络编程中的重要概念。这两者都与服务器的性能和资源管理有关。
HTTP并发连接限制是指在同一时间内,一个客户端可以与服务器建立的最大连接数。这个限制主要是为了防止服务器资源被过度消耗。在HTTP/1.1规范中,这个限制被设定为每个服务器最多两个并发连接。然而,现代浏览器通常会对此进行调整,允许更多的并发连接,以提高页面加载速度。
连接线程池是服务器用来处理并发连接的一种技术。当一个新的连接请求到达时,服务器会从线程池中取出一个线程来处理这个请求。处理完毕后,线程会被返回到线程池中,以便再次使用。线程池的大小通常会根据服务器的硬件资源和预期的负载来设定。
这两个概念在网络编程中是相互关联的。如果并发连接数过多,而线程池的大小又不足以处理这些连接,服务器可能会变得不稳定,甚至崩溃。因此,合理地设置并发连接限制和线程池大小对于保持服务器的稳定性和高效性至关重要。